simple-cmd-args

A thin layer over optparse-applicative that avoids type plumbing for
subcommands by using Parser (IO ()).
Usage
import SimpleCmdArgs
import Control.Applicative (some)
import System.Directory
main =
  simpleCmdArgs Nothing "example-tool" "Longer description..." $
  subcommands
    [ Subcommand "echo" "Print words" $
      putStrLn . unwords <$> some (strArg "STR...")
    , Subcommand "ls" "List directory" $
      ls <$> strArg "DIR"
    , Subcommand "mkdir" "Create directory" $
      mkdir <$> parentsOpt <*> strArg "DIR"
    ]
  where
    parentsOpt = switchWith 'p' "parents" "Make missing directories"
ls :: FilePath -> IO ()
ls dir =
  listDirectory dir >>= mapM_ putStrLn
mkdir :: Bool -> FilePath -> IO ()
mkdir parents =
  if parents then createDirectoryIfMissing True else createDirectory

Changelog
simple-cmd-args uses PVP Versioning.
0.1.6 (2020-03-25)
- subcommands now have –help option
 
- output a warning if there are duplicate commands
 
0.1.5 (2020-02-06)
- add Eq and Ord instances for Subcommand
 
0.1.4 (2019-10-29)
- export many, some, str
 
- export <$> and <*> on older ghc7
 
0.1.3 (2019-09-12)
0.1.2 (2019-05-24)
- add flagWith and flagWith’
 
- export Parser, auto, optional
 
0.1.1 (2019-04-08)
- add switchWith, strOptionWith, optionWith, optionalWith,
strOptionalWith, argumentWith
 
- export simpleCmdArgsWithMods
 
0.1.0.1
- fix and improve haddock documentation
 
0.1.0
- Initial release with subcommands and option Mod functions
